Output f1398b34088396692d90549a412ade22d0f523d62c3dab26eb443247d18af7d0:0

value
1307835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b09ab632cf3ec76168573428994f9126afa04ff OP_EQUAL
address
32hNwW2ZJZwKKEvQqZ5GjdwHQ4mmq2eYrn
transaction
f1398b34088396692d90549a412ade22d0f523d62c3dab26eb443247d18af7d0
confirmations
354914
spent
true